@ToLGuy Sorry to bug you with more questions, but can you estimate two things for me when you needle your right temple:
1: If you press mildly with 1.5mm, how deep do you think the needles are going? Do you think its closer to 0.5mm, or 1mm? I know thats hard to estimate, but maybe you have a idea.
2: How many times do you needle one area. Like, how many times will a single "piece" of scalp be needled. just once? 5 times? 10 times? How you understand what i mean
No need to apologize buddy, I don't mind answering questions. Although it's really hard to estimate, I believe needles are penetrating between 0,5 and 0,75mm.
Also, I make about 10-15 passes over the temple area. It really doesn't take more than 30-40 seconds each night.
Also, keep in mind one important thing. I am not the first one to test this daily regime. @longtimelurker did exactly the same as I did, reporting his results back in May. He wasn't getting results with weekly needling for months (six months I believe) and then started to do mild needling everyday. He posted his results at his one month mark of daily needling in the temple he was doing it. Take a look at the picture. It's much better progress than mine and in less time

Hi guys.

Some background here. I did the community trial years back on this forum I believe. Based on the indian study. Did 12 sessions. Saw results, but after the 3/4 week break to let the scalp fully heal, I never rolled again. Just didn't want to go through the pain. Tried it again 2 years ago for 7/8 weeks, saw some results, stopped due to life getting in the way. Oh well.

Anyway saw this new topic, and got determined to stay with it this time.

Background on me:
*Currently 30 years old
*Started losing hair around 19 I'd say. In denial until 21 or so. Full frontal recession. Crown loss. Diffuse loss all up top. As bad as it gets. Genetically I was doomed to be NW7 by 25/27 probably
*Started minoxidil around that time(21). Saw NO RESULTS after 8-10 months. No shedding. No regrowth. Nothing. Classic non responder I'd say. Over the years tried it again for stretches of over a year several times, no response.
*Started finasteride 0.5mg daily at 23. So been on finasteride for 7 years now. Hair loss stopped, completely. No side effects AT All. Some MINOR regrowth during first 2 years. Over last 2/3 years hairloss achingly slowly began. Some thinning near the crown but no recession elsewhere.
*Been using nizoral as my shampoo for about 6 years now. Always had terrible dandruff and dry scalp. Crusting of sebum buildup, itchiness. Just awful. When I did have hair, it would get greasy over the course of one day, and needed to be washed every day or would looked terrible.

Now I've been buzzing my hair down with clippers for about 8 years now. Buzzed head looks good on me. Very masculine looking and when my hair is cut very short, most people would say I probably have a head full of hair. After 2 weeks tho, it starts getting longer and looks terrible.

Anyway, I've completed 10 rolls. I had some minoxidil left over, so I have been using that as well, but given I am a non responder to it, you cannot simply claim my results are its' cause.

Using a 1.5mm dermaroller (192 count)I had left over from previously. I dermaroll the entire top. My crown. My hairline. Temples. Temple peaks. No numbing cream. Just hot water from the faucet for several minutes to warm up the area. I go HARD. It's a bloody mess to be honest. Painful, but I can handle it.

And like my previous 2 explorations into this, I saw small results after 4 weeks or so. Now I keep my hair buzzed pretty regularly, usually. For better pictorial evidence keeping, I let it grow for 3 week periods and then buzz down to lowest setting, no guard.

I am going to finish the 12 week rolling session. Do 3 weeks off. But continue minoxidil and use a 0.5mm dermaroller every other day, for absorption purposes. Then I will start another 12 week session. Then repeat 3 weeks off. Then evaluate and possibly continue from there.

Anyway, here are the results. They are done in the same bathroom. Same lighting. More or less same positioning(hard to do unfortunately). And same length hair(3 weeks growth after no guard buzz). I have started taking pictures in the same room, with the lights off and a flash on my phone. I feel like those are better quality. So I'll be taking those and these regular lighting photos every 3 weeks for cataloging purposes and finale reveal(maybe 1 or 2 years from now)

Also nice little benefit from rolling. My dandruff, sebum buildup, itchy scalp, all of it.... STOPPED COMPLETELY. It's all gone. My scalp feels healthier than ever!

Pictures on the left, are May 22nd. Pictures on right are today, July 23rd. So 2 months. Judge for yourselves.
